What skills and experience we're looking for
Culverstone Green Primary School are looking for an Office Apprentice to assist the administrative team in providing efficient administrative support to the school. The role will involve acting as a point of contact for all school enquiries and maintaining the smooth and efficient running of reception. It also involves working with staff and parents in order to support pupil wellbeing and liaising with staff, parents, professional agencies, and the local community.
Business Administrator Level 3 Apprenticeship Standard:
• Each apprenticeship with ABM Training comprises expert led ‘CPD style’ workshops, interactive online virtual classrooms forum theatre 1-2-1 coaching and e-learning
• You may also be required to work towards Level 2 Functional Skills if not already obtained
• Regular work-based assessments/observations carried out by ABM training tutor assessor, to determine competency and meet with Awarding Body standards
The annual salary is £14,566.15, pro-rated to an actual salary of £12,640.03 p.a. based on 37 hours per week, term time only plus 1 additional week.
